Great Expectations/Manifest Destiny: The Doctrines of Reasonable Expectations and Manifest Disregard in RWI Policy Claims

An attorney for an insured with a representations and warranties insurance (“RWI”) claim, particularly when facing a contradictory policy provision or rule of law, should consider whether the doctrine of reasonable expectations of the insured (“REI Doctrine”) or the doctrine of manifest disregard of the law (“MDL Doctrine”) may present strategic/tactical advantages to the insured.
